• 关于我们
  • 产品
  • 资讯
  • 区块链
Sign in Get Started

                    深入了解节点连接区块链:架构、功能与应用2025-04-16 23:38:35

                    区块链技术在过去的十年中逐渐崭露头角,成为改变传统行业的创新技术之一。在这个复杂的体系中,节点的角色至关重要。节点连接区块链是理解怎样建立安全和透明的数据交换的关键。本文将详细探讨节点连接区块链的概念、功能、应用以及面临的挑战。

                    什么是节点连接区块链

                    节点连接区块链,顾名思义,是指在区块链网络中,各个节点之间通过特定的方式建立连接形成一个去中心化的网络。每一个节点都能进行数据的存储、传输和验证。这种连接使得区块链能够抵御单点故障,提高数据的安全性和透明性。

                    区块链的基本架构

                    深入了解节点连接区块链:架构、功能与应用

                    要深入理解节点连接区块链,首先需要了解区块链的基本架构。区块链由多个区块组成,每个区块包含了一系列的交易记录以及区块生成的时间戳。区块通过加密的方式相互链接,每个区块都依赖于前一个区块的哈希值,形成链式结构。

                    在区块链网络中,节点可以分为全节点和轻节点。全节点保存着整个区块链的数据,而轻节点则只保存部分数据。全节点的存在,确保了数据的完整性和安全性。轻节点则提供了更快的访问速度和更低的资源消耗。

                    节点的功能

                    节点在区块链网络中扮演着多重角色。每一个节点都有以下基本功能:

                    • 数据存储:每个节点都保存了一部分或全部的区块链数据,这确保了数据不会因为个别节点的故障而丢失。
                    • 交易验证:每个节点都会对新的交易进行验证,确保交易的合法性和完整性。
                    • 共识机制:节点之间通过特定的共识算法(如PoW、PoS等)达成一致,确保区块链的安全性和一致性。
                    • 数据传播:节点会将新的信息传播到网络中的其他节点,确保整个网络的数据同步。

                    节点连接的方式

                    深入了解节点连接区块链:架构、功能与应用

                    在区块链网络中,节点之间的连接方式可以通过多种协议来实现。常见的连接方式包括:

                    • P2P协议:通过点对点网络,各个节点可以直接相互连接和通信,增强了去中心化的特性。
                    • RESTful API:基于HTTP协议的API接口,通过标准化的请求和响应格式与节点进行交互。
                    • WebSocket:提供实时的双向通信,适合需要快速更新的应用场景。

                    区块链的应用场景

                    节点连接区块链在很多领域都有实际应用,包括但不限于:

                    • 金融科技:在数字货币的交易和结算中,利用块链技术提升安全性和效率。
                    • 供应链管理:通过区块链提升供应链的透明度,使得每一步都可追溯。
                    • 身份认证:基于区块链的身份验证系统,可以减少伪造和盗用的风险。
                    • 物联网:在智能设备间的通信中保证数据的安全性和完整性。

                    可能相关问题

                    1. 区块链是如何确保数据的安全性?

                    区块链以其独特的技术架构确保数据的安全性。首先,区块链采用了加密算法,对每个数据块进行加密,并且数据块之间通过哈希值进行链接。其次,每个节点都保留着完整或部分的区块链数据,这种冗余存储降低了数据被篡改的风险。同时,区块链网络采用共识机制,确保所有的节点对于区块链的状态达成一致,这种机制有效防止了恶意节点的攻击。最后,区块链的去中心化特性使得在一个节点损坏或失效时,不会影响到整体的数据服务,保障了系统的高可用性。

                    2. 节点连接对区块链速度的影响

                    节点之间的连接方式和数量会直接影响区块链网络的速度和效率。在理想的情况下,区块链网络中的节点越多,数据的传播速度就会越快。然而,连接的方式和网络的拓扑结构也会影响数据的传输效率。例如,在点对点(P2P)网络中,节点可以直接与其他节点进行信息交互,减少了中介的需求,从而提高了网络的并发处理能力。然而,若节点数量过多,数据的传播也可能会出现延迟。因此,合理的网络规划和节点连接的方式是确保区块链实现高效运行的重要步骤。

                    3. 面临的挑战和解决方案

                    随着区块链技术的广泛应用,面临的各种挑战也逐渐显现。首先,扩展性问题一直是区块链技术亟待解决的难点,因为随着节点数量的增加,交易处理的速度会变慢。针对这一问题,各种扩展解决方案如分片(sharding)和状态通道(state channels)被提出,旨在提高交易处理能力。其次,能源消耗也是一个值得关注的问题,尤其是在像比特币这样的工作量证明(PoW)机制下,节点需要消耗大量的计算资源。此外,安全性和隐私性也是目前区块链发展过程中需要平衡的问题,如何在开放共享和隐私保护之间找到平衡是关键。

                    4. 如何选择合适的节点连接方案?

                    选择适合的节点连接方案需要考虑多个因素,包括网络的规模、业务的需求、数据的安全性等。一般来说,对于小型的区块链网络,简单的点对点连接即可满足需求; 而对于大型的区块链项目,可能需要考虑使用RESTful API或WebSocket等更复杂的协议,以保证高效的数据传输。同时,还要关注节点的分布,尽量选择靠近用户的节点,以降低延迟。此外,对网络的可维护性和可扩展性也应给予足够重视,以便在业务扩展时能够快速适应。

                    除了上述探讨的问题外,还有许多关于节点连接区块链的深入细节值得研究,包括具体的共识机制、智能合约的实现、以及如何通过节点连接实现跨链交互等领域。随着技术的不断演进,区块链的应用前景愈加广阔,值得期待。

                    注册我们的时事通讯

                    我们的进步

                    本周热门

                    山东区块链的含义及其发
                    山东区块链的含义及其发
                    区块链中用户数据出售的
                    区块链中用户数据出售的
                    区块链认知盲点:揭示五
                    区块链认知盲点:揭示五
                    区块链OEC是什么?深度解
                    区块链OEC是什么?深度解
                    区块链的三种主要模式解
                    区块链的三种主要模式解
                    <strong draggable="0v6o"></strong><area id="jhw8"></area><map id="tut5"></map><bdo id="7pav"></bdo><time date-time="_0_x"></time><u date-time="adrm"></u><pre date-time="864s"></pre><abbr date-time="_unc"></abbr><u lang="5mwi"></u><abbr dropzone="dokm"></abbr><noscript lang="4lx5"></noscript><ul lang="yw8q"></ul><area draggable="ia73"></area><u id="e478"></u><ol date-time="t22c"></ol><ins dropzone="5cb2"></ins><big lang="sg5q"></big><center id="u4y1"></center><tt dropzone="cwv3"></tt><style draggable="fslc"></style><dl dir="ckn2"></dl><noframes lang="unbi">

                            地址

                            Address : 1234 lock, Charlotte, North Carolina, United States

                            Phone : +12 534894364

                            Email : info@example.com

                            Fax : +12 534894364

                            快速链接

                            • 关于我们
                            • 产品
                            • 资讯
                            • 区块链
                            • tokenim钱包
                            • tokenim钱包

                            通讯

                            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

                            tokenim钱包

                            tokenim钱包是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
                            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tokenim钱包都是您信赖的选择。

                            • facebook
                            • twitter
                            • google
                            • linkedin

                            2003-2025 tokenim钱包 @版权所有|网站地图|粤ICP备19043792号

                                Login Now
                                We'll never share your email with anyone else.

                                Don't have an account?

                                        Register Now

                                        By clicking Register, I agree to your terms